(BLNK) reported first-quarter 2026 earnings that topped analyst expectations, posting an adjusted loss per share of -$0.06 against a consensus estimate of -$0.0995, a positive surprise of 39.7%. Revenue figures were not disclosed. Following the announcement, shares rose approximately 4.8% in after-hours trading, reflecting investor optimism over the reduced quarterly loss.

Management attributed the improved earnings per share to ongoing cost optimization initiatives and operational efficiencies across its electric vehicle (EV) charging network. While specific revenue numbers were not released, the company highlighted continued expansion of its charging station deployments and increased utilization rates on its network. Gross margin trends in the first quarter benefited from lower hardware procurement costs and a higher mix of recurring network fees compared to equipment sales. Blink’s segment performance remained focused on North America and Europe, with the latter region seeing steady growth in charger installations driven by government incentives and corporate fleet electrification programs. Operating expenses were managed tightly, with selling, general, and administrative costs declining year over year as the company streamlined its workforce and consolidated supply chain operations. The narrower loss compared to the prior quarter signals that Blink may be progressing toward breakeven, though cash burn and competitive pressures remain key areas of management attention. Management expects the second quarter of 2026 to see sequential improvement in both charger deployments and associated service revenue, though they acknowledged that the macro environment for EV adoption remains uneven. The company anticipates continued benefits from its shift toward asset-light service models and partnerships with property owners and utilities. Strategic priorities include expanding its Level 2 charging presence in multi-family dwellings and workplaces, while also scaling its direct current fast-charging network along major travel corridors. Risk factors highlighted include supply chain disruptions for key components, potential delays in government infrastructure funding, and competition from larger manufacturers. Blink did not offer explicit full-year revenue guidance, but reiterated its target of achieving positive adjusted EBITDA by the end of fiscal 2026, subject to stable market conditions and further cost discipline. The market responded favorably to the earnings beat, with BLNK shares rising 4.8% in the session following the release. The positive reaction suggests that the narrower-than-expected loss outweighed the absence of revenue disclosure. Analysts have begun updating their models, with several noting that improving unit economics and lower cash burn could support a valuation re-rating. However, caution persists given the company’s history of volatility and the still-fragmented EV charging landscape. Key catalysts to watch include monthly charging session growth, partnership announcements, and updates on grant awards from the U.S. National Electric Vehicle Infrastructure program. The stock remains sensitive to broader EV adoption trends and interest rate movements, which affect capital expenditure decisions by both Blink and its customers.
